				<description><![CDATA[ I played another game vs Dark Elves last night.   <br /> <br /> His list was roughly:<br /> Lord on dragon w/crimson death, regen, pendent<br /> <span class="glossaryitem" onmouseover='gp(174);'>BSB</span> w/hydra banner on cold one<br /> L1 scroll caddy<br /> Assassin with <span class="glossaryitem" onmouseover='gp(527);'>KB</span>, +d3 attacks, -1 attack for enemy<br /> <br /> 5 Cold one knights w/full command, cold blood banner<br /> 3 x 5 dark riders w/musician, rxbs<br /> 20 spears (held wizard and assassin)<br /> 2 x 5 harpies<br /> 2 x chariot<br /> Hydra<br /> <br /> So it was speed/hitty <span class="glossaryitem" onmouseover='gp(27);'>DE</span>.<br /> <br /> I fielded:<br /> <br /> L4 Sorc Lord w/<span class="glossaryitem" onmouseover='gp(101);'>MoS</span>, Infernal Puppet, Sword of Might, Third Eye of Tzeentch, Chaos Steed = 379<br /> L2 Sorc w/Daemonic Mount, Scroll, Spell Familiar = 210<br /> Exalted <span class="glossaryitem" onmouseover='gp(174);'>BSB</span> w/<span class="glossaryitem" onmouseover='gp(50);'>GW</span>, Shield, Banner of Wrath = 193<br /> <br /> 10 Warriors w/shields, <span class="glossaryitem" onmouseover='gp(101);'>MoS</span>, full command = 200<br /> 12 Marauders w/Flails, <span class="glossaryitem" onmouseover='gp(101);'>MoS</span>, Mus = 74<br /> 12 Marauders w/<span class="glossaryitem" onmouseover='gp(50);'>GW</span>, <span class="glossaryitem" onmouseover='gp(101);'>MoS</span>, Std, Mus = 82<br /> 5 Marauder Cav w/Flails, Mus = 81<br /> 5 Marauder Cav w/Flails, Mus = 81<br /> 5 Dogs<br /> 5 Dogs<br /> <br /> 6 Knights w/<span class="glossaryitem" onmouseover='gp(101);'>MoS</span>, Std, Mus, War Banner = 305<br /> 6 Knights w/<span class="glossaryitem" onmouseover='gp(101);'>MoS</span>, Std, Mus = 280<br /> Chariot = 120<br /> Chariot w/<span class="glossaryitem" onmouseover='gp(101);'>MoS</span> = 130<br /> <br /> 1 spawn = 55<br /> <br /> For spells I got Lash of Slaanesh, Hellshriek, Delusions, and the Fear/Terror spell. The L2 got fireball and burning head (I forgot my spell familiar). <br /> <br /> Obviously with his mobility he had a big manoeuvre advantage, and controlled the engagement terms a lot during the battle. Against armies with fast cav, I always really feel the lack of shooting. <br /> <br /> The table included a hill and wood which each scattered within roughly 6"-8" of either side of the center (hill to my left, wood on the right), leaving a comparatively narrow center area and dividing the table pretty evenly into three zones.<br /> <br /> My warriors w/<span class="glossaryitem" onmouseover='gp(174);'>BSB</span> & sorc lord pressed up the center, supported by both chariots. They were opposed by the warriors (with sorceress and assassin), cold one knights (w/<span class="glossaryitem" onmouseover='gp(174);'>BSB</span>), and a chariot. My marauder foot, one unit each of mar horse & dogs + the spawn fought on the right, facing off against two units of DR and a chariot. On the left my knights, L2 sorcerer, and a unit each of dogs and marauder horse faced the dragon, hydra, one unit of dark riders, and the harpies. <br /> <br /> My dogs on both flanks died quickly, followed by my marauder cav. DR Rxbs did most of the damage, though a single unit of harpies finished off both the left flank dogs and marauders horse. <br /> <br /> On the left, one unit of knights got into the hydra turn 2, killed the handlers and dealt two wounds, losing only one knight in return, breaking it and running it down. The other unit got charged by his dragon rider, losing 5 knights in the first round, breaking and dying. The sorcerer played cat & mouse with the dark riders and harpies, fireballing every turn, to little effect due to bad rolls for # of hits and to wound. He eventually died to DR shooting, despite me getting him into hard cover after the first wound. <br /> <br /> In the center, one of my chariots failed its charge by half an inch on the CoKs, then fled their charge in turn to let the second chariot get in. That chariot, despite having two wounds on it going in (from Doom Bolt), managed to kill three knights and hold on for three rounds of combat (with the help of <span class="glossaryitem" onmouseover='gp(174);'>BSB</span> re-rolls) before being broken and run down. My warriors eventually got into his warrior block, and his assassin missed the <span class="glossaryitem" onmouseover='gp(527);'>KB</span> on my sorc lord, dealing just one wound. I killed two <span class="glossaryitem" onmouseover='gp(27);'>DE</span> warriors, did a wound to the assassin, and killed the sorceress, breaking and running down the warriors. The dragon circled around behind my warrior block and breathed on it around turn 4 or 5, which caused me to pop both my characters out of the warriors and reform the warriors to flank charge the Cold One Knights, so as to make my opponent pick one thing to charge with the dragon. Thankfully I got Delusions off and he wasn’t able to charge, but his left flank DRs managed to get a second wound on my lord in shooting. In the last turn he eventually rear-charged my warriors with those four dark riders, and flank charged with a cold one chariot, hoping to kill either character (my <span class="glossaryitem" onmouseover='gp(174);'>BSB</span> was on the side with the chariot). It was a near thing (charioteers are S4 elves with spears!!), but neither of my characters was killed, the <span class="glossaryitem" onmouseover='gp(174);'>BSB</span>’s great weapon annihilated the chariot, and the Sorc Lord + warriors killed all the dark riders. The Delusions would have basically taken the dragonlord out of the game, but gave me what looked like a sweet rear charge + higher ground opportunity with my remaining knight unit, and I foolishly took it. I rolled well and put three wounds on the dragon, but lost 4 knights. The last knight held the first round, then was destroyed in the second. Never charge a model with 9 S6 WS6+ attacks with re-rolls to hit. Especially when the SOFTER part of the model is T6 with a 3+ save. <br /> <br /> My spells didn’t do a whole lot, but helped. I cast fireball, hellshriek, and delusions pretty much every turn, except one turn in which I cast the fear spell to make my non-Slaanesh chariot cause fear so he woudn’t have to take a fear test to charge the cold one knights on the following turn. The left flank Dark Riders panicked from the shriek on turn 1, and I think one of the chariots did once as well. After I killed the sorceress I was able to start getting Delusions on the dragon, which would have limited its damage to the one knight unit and a couple of breath weapon attacks if I had been smart. Which is quite nice. Otherwise I wasn’t too impressed with the new Lore of Slaanesh. I’m particularly depressed by the fact that most of the lore is useless vs ItP armies. Ie: Vampires and Daemons. I took Third Eye of Tzeentch to try and compensate, but that’s hardly guaranteed. My opponent can still bunker his wizard and screw me. And Khornate or Nurgle daemons are likely to have little or insignificant magic. What really sucks is that if you have a god’s mark you’re not allowed to take any of the other Lores. If I had the option to fall back on Shadow, it’d be much better. As it stands I might drop <span class="glossaryitem" onmouseover='gp(101);'>MoS</span> from my Lord just so I can take Shadow every game and try to lean on Pit, Unseen Lurker, and occasionally flinging my <span class="glossaryitem" onmouseover='gp(174);'>BSB</span> around using Steed of Shadows. <br /> <br /> On the far right flank I lost the dogs, marauder horse, and a unit of marauders, but the spawn and <span class="glossaryitem" onmouseover='gp(50);'>GW</span> marauders did yeoman’s work, in part thanks to a couple of failed Fear tests for Dark Riders to charge, I managed to kill both units (both because Fleeing the spawn on those turns would have run them into a building or off the table respectively). Still, if he had just played more conservatively and danced a bit more, I would only have been able to get one or neither. <br /> <br /> As it was I lost by about 380. If I had resisted the temptation to charge the dragon, I’d have a Draw (still in my opponent’s favour), as I’d have lost out on 160 (half points for the dragon), but not given up 380 (knights + banner). <br /> <br /> I'm trying to finalize my league list for submission today- the rules are I have to lock in at least 1500pts including any Lord-level characters and whatever character is my general. 				<description><![CDATA[ There is no such restriction in the core rules.  It used to be a restriction that existed in every army book, but <span class="glossaryitem" onmouseover='gp(50);'>GW</span> eventually decided that it was too much of a detriment and discouraged people from taking them.  <br /> <br /> You will notice that starting with the High Elf book a year ago, none of the newer Army Books have such a restriction.]]></description>
